Global Investment Banking Summer Associate – Houston
What is the opportunity?
RBC Capital Markets is a premier investment bank that provides a focused set of products and services to corporations, institutional investors and governments around the world. With more than 7,100 professionals, we operate out of 70 offices in 15 countries across North America, the U.K., Europe, and the Asia-Pacific region.
We work with clients in over 100 countries around the world to deliver the expertise and execution required to raise capital, access markets, mitigate risk and acquire or dispose of assets. We are consistently ranked among the largest global investment banks according to Bloomberg and Dealogic.
RBC Capital Markets is part of a leading provider of financial services, Royal Bank of Canada (RBC). Operating since 1869, RBC is one of the top 15 largest banks in the world and the fifth largest in North America, as measured by market capitalization. With a strong capital base and consistent financial performance, RBC is among a small group of highly rated global banks.
RBCCM U.S. Summer Associate Program
Each year, we invite rising second-year MBA students to join our Global Investment Banking (GIB) platform for a 10-week U.S. Summer Associate Program. The program provides an opportunity for you to experience the culture and atmosphere of RBC Capital Markets and experience the role of a full-time Associate.
What will you do?
GIB provides a complete suite of strategic advisory services, as well as equity and debt capital raising capabilities for leading corporations, institutions and governments. RBC Capital Markets’ investment banking platform focuses on nine core industries and seven product groups. We recruit for the following industry group for our Houston office:
Industry Groups:
- Energy
Similar to full-time GIB Associates, Summer Associates will spend their time:
- Working on a variety of live transactions and client-facing business development initiatives in all areas of GIB
- Developing and preserving complex financial models
- Contributing to the delivery of client meetings and presentations
- Conducting research to analyze market trends
- Researching and analyzing future opportunities
What do you need to succeed?
In selecting summer associates, we look for the following:
- Students in their penultimate year of study at an accredited 2-year MBA program
- 2+ years’ work post-undergraduate work experience
- Ability to manage multiple competing priorities and thrive in a fast-paced and challenging environment
- Value and possess strong competency in the following behaviors: Collaboration, Relationship Building, Communication, Integrity and Operating with Diverse and Inclusive Mindset
- Well-rounded set of interests and extra-curricular activities beyond academics
